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and addressing leaks in slate roofing systems to prevent water intrusion and further damage. Skilled contractors typically begin with a thorough inspection to locate the source of the leak, which may be caused by cracked, broken, or missing slate tiles, as well as deteriorated flashing or compromised sealants. Once the problem areas are identified, repairs may include replacing damaged slate tiles, resealing joints, or installing new flashing to ensure a watertight barrier. Proper repair techniques help preserve the integrity of the roof while maintaining its aesthetic appeal, especially in properties with historic or traditional slate roofs.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for slate roof leak repairs 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of the damage.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$300, while extensive work could reach $1,200 or more.
Material Expenses - Replacing or patching slate tiles can cost between $10 and $20 per square foot. The total expense depends on the size of the damaged area and the type of slate used.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for slate roof leak rep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. Larger or more complex repairs may require additional hours, increasing overall costs.
Additional Charges - Extra costs might include flashing or chimney repair, which can add $200 to $600 to the overall expense. These are often necessary to ensure a comprehensive leak fix.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and visible water drips or mold growth inside the property.
How do contractors typically repair slate roof leaks? Repairs often involve replacing broken or missing slate tiles, sealing gaps, and reinforcing the roof structure to prevent further leaks.
Is it necessary to replace the entire slate roof if a leak occurs? Not necessarily; many leaks can be fixed through targeted repairs to damaged areas without full roof replacement.
What should homeowners consider when choosing a slate roof leak repair service? It’s important to select experienced local contractors who specialize in slate roofing and have good references or reviews.
How can I prevent future leaks on my slate roof? Regular inspections, prompt repairs of damaged tiles, and proper maintenance can help reduce the risk of future leaks.
